" -*- vim -*-
" FILE: qb64dev.vim
" PLUGINTYPE: plugin
" DESCRIPTION: Opens, compiles and runs BASIC Vim buffers with QB64 IDE and compiler.
" HOMEPAGE: https://github.com/caglartoklu/qb64dev.vim
" LICENSE: https://github.com/caglartoklu/qb64dev.vim/blob/master/LICENSE
" AUTHOR: caglartoklu, engintoklu
" <sfile> reference must be here, not in a funcion:
let s:script_dir = expand('<sfile>:p:h')
let s:dict_file = s:script_dir . "/" . 'qb64keywords.txt'
if exists('g:qb64dev_loaded') || &cp
" If it already loaded, do not load it again.
finish
endif
function! s:SetDefaultSettings()
" Set the default settings.
" User defined QB64 directory.
" This will override the autofind if it is defined.
" g:qb64dev_qb64_directory
" This is not mandatory.
" If the user has not defined the QB64 directory,
" and if this option is 1,
" the plugin will try a few directry names to find QB64 directory.
if !exists('g:qb64dev_autofind_qb64')
let g:qb64dev_autofind_qb64 = 1
endif
" Use the dictionary by default.
if !exists('g:qb64dev_enable_dictionary')
let g:qb64dev_enable_dictionary = 1
endif
if g:qb64dev_enable_dictionary == 1
" Decho dict_file
" au BufEnter,BufNew *.bas setlocal complete+=kc:/vim/.vim/bundle/qb64dev.vim/dict/qb64keys.txt
let dict_file2 = escape(s:dict_file, ' \')
" Decho dict_file2
let cmd = 'au BufEnter,BufNew *.bas setlocal complete+=k' . dict_file2
" Decho cmd
exec cmd
endif
endfunction
function! s:StrRight(haystack, needleLength)
" Returns some characters at the end of a string
" from the right side, just like Visual Basic.
" let x = s:Right("abc", 0)
" Decho x " ''
" let x = s:Right("abc", 1)
" Decho x " 'c'
" let x = s:Right("abc", 2)
" Decho x " 'bc'
" let x = s:Right("abc", 3)
" Decho x " 'abc'
" let x = s:Right("abc", 5)
" Decho x " 'abc'
let iStart = strlen(a:haystack) - a:needleLength
return strpart(a:haystack, iStart, a:needleLength)
endfunction
function! qb64dev#FileExists(file_name)
" Returns 1 if the file exists, 0 otherwise.
let result = 0
if filereadable(a:file_name)
result = 1
endif
return result
endfunction
function! qb64dev#ExeName()
" Returns the executable name of QB64.
" '.exe' is not added for Linux and Mac compatibility.
return 'qb64'
endfunction
function! s:DetectOs()
let resultOs = ''
if has('win16') || has('win32') || has('win64')
let resultOs = 'windows'
elseif has('unix')
" http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Uname
if system('uname')=~'Darwin'
let resultOs = 'macosx'
elseif system('uname')=~'FreeBSD'
let resultOs = 'freebsd'
else
let resultOs = 'linux'
endif
endif
return resultOs
endfunction
function! qb64dev#OutputExe()
" Modifiers:
" :p expand to full path
" :h head (last path component removed)
" :t tail (last path component only)
" :r root (one extension removed)
" :e extension only
let osystem = s:DetectOs()
let file1 = "UNDETECTED"
if osystem == "windows"
let file1 = shellescape(expand("%:p:r") . ".exe")
elseif osystem == "unix"
let file1 = shellescape(expand("%:p:r") . ".out")
endif
return file1
endfunction
function! qb64dev#QB64Dir()
" Returns the directory of QB64.
let result = ""
if exists('g:qb64dev_qb64_directory')
let result = g:qb64dev_qb64_directory
else
if exists('g:qb64dev_autofind_qb64')
if g:qb64dev_autofind_qb64 == 1
let candidate_directories = []
call add(candidate_directories, 'C:\\QB64')
call add(candidate_directories, 'C:\\bin\\QB64')
call add(candidate_directories, 'C:\\Program Files\\QB64')
call add(candidate_directories, 'C:\\Program Files (x86)\\QB64')
call add(candidate_directories, 'C:\\PortableApps\\qb64')
call add(candidate_directories, 'D:\\QB64')
call add(candidate_directories, 'D:\\bin\\QB64')
call add(candidate_directories, 'D:\\Program Files\\QB64')
call add(candidate_directories, 'D:\\Program Files (x86)\\QB64')
call add(candidate_directories, 'D:\\PortableApps\\qb64')
" TODO: 5 add Linux directories here.
" TODO: 6 check if there is a qb64 executable on path,
" locate it with `which`, and extract its directory.
for item in candidate_directories
if isdirectory(item)
let result = item
break
endif
endfor
endif
endif
endif
" Decho "result: " . result
return result
endfunction
function! qb64dev#QB64ExePath()
" Returns the path to QB64 IDE/compiler.
let result = qb64dev#QB64Dir()
" ==? is the case-insensitive no matter what the user has set
" https://learnvimscriptthehardway.stevelosh.com/chapters/22.html
if s:StrRight(result, 1) ==? '/'
let result = result . qb64dev#ExeName()
elseif s:StrRight(result, 1) ==? '\'
let result = result . qb64dev#ExeName()
else
let result = result . '/' . qb64dev#ExeName()
endif
" Decho 'qb64dev#QB64ExePath() : ' . result
return result
endfunction
function! qb64dev#QB64Compile()
" Compiles the current file with QB64.
" http://www.qb64.net/forum/index.php?topic=3893.0
" -c Compile file
" -x As -c, but use the console instead of a graphical window for progress reporting. My favourite.
" -z Do not compile generated C++ code.
" -q Compile for Qloud.
" -g Do not include graphics runtime (equivalent to $CONSOLE:ONLY I think, but don't quote me on that)
" All switches imply -c; -z and -q imply -x.
" Options must proceed the filename.
" -- can be used as a dummy option to force the next thing to be a file (ordinaraily, -crapfile.bas would be interpreted as the -c switch)
" source file 'test.bas'
" print 10
" var1 = NOTDEFINED1$()
" var2 = NOTDEFINED2$()
" print 20
" compilation:
" qb64 -x c:\full\path\to\test.bas
" QB64 Compiler V1.4
"
" Beginning C++ output from QB64 code... first pass finished.
" Translating code...
" [................ ] 33%
" Illegal string-number conversion
" Caused by (or after):VAR1 = NOTDEFINED1$ ( )
" LINE 2:var1 = NOTDEFINED1$()
let curdir = getcwd()
let currentfilename = shellescape(expand("%:p"))
let qb64dir = qb64dev#QB64Dir()
" Decho 'qb64dir : ' . qb64dir
" exec 'cd ' . qb64dir
" why used '-c' instead of '-x' ?
" because, -x uses console and there is key press, and the output can not be seen by user.
" on the other hand, `-c` uses graphical window and waits for key press.
call system(qb64dev#QB64ExePath() . ' -c ' . currentfilename . ' -o ' . qb64dev#OutputExe())
" exec 'cd ' . curdir
endfunction
command! -nargs=0 QB64Compile : call qb64dev#QB64Compile()
function! qb64dev#QB64Run()
" Runs the compiled exe file.
" let currentfilename = shellescape(expand("%:p"))
" remove the last .bas extension from file name:
" let exefilename = substitute(currentfilename, '\.\(b\|B\)\(a\|\A\)\(s\|S\)$', '', '')
let exefilename = qb64dev#OutputExe()
" the remainder should be the name of the exe file.
call system(exefilename)
endfunction
command! -nargs=0 QB64Run : call qb64dev#QB64Run()
function! qb64dev#QB64CompileAndRun()
" Compiles and then runs the current file with QB64.
call qb64dev#QB64Compile()
call qb64dev#QB64Run()
endfunction
command! -nargs=0 QB64CompileAndRun : call qb64dev#QB64CompileAndRun()
function! qb64dev#QB64Open()
" Opens the current file with QB64 IDE.
let currentfilename = shellescape(expand("%:p"))
call system(qb64dev#QB64ExePath() . ' ' . currentfilename)
endfunction
command! -nargs=0 QB64Open : call qb64dev#QB64Open()
" mark that plugin loaded
let g:qb64dev_loaded= 1
" Define the settings once.
call s:SetDefaultSettings()
